Apple Launches U.S. Back-to-School Promo, Does Not Include iPhone
Alongside today's minor update to its white MacBook, Apple announced the launch of its annual Back to School promo for U.S. education customers. This year's program offers rebates of up to $229 on the full line of iPods when purchased with a qualifying new Apple computer, which includes all Macs except the Mac mini.
Both the Mac and iPod must be purchased at the same time on the same receipt, and purchases must be made either directly from Apple or at an Apple Authorized Campus Store. This year's program runs through September 8th, 2009.
This year's promotion had been rumored to extend to the 8 GB iPhone this year, but the claim did not come to fruition.
Apple is currently running a similar promotion in Canada, and typically offers such programs in a number of other countries later in the year.
